Step-by-step explanation:

We have been given the logarithmic equation [tex]y=\log_3(x)[/tex]

We can check which point lie on the graph of the given function by substituting x coordinates in the equation and find the corresponding y coordinate.

For x = 0

[tex]y=\log_3(0)\\\\y=\log_30[/tex]

The value of log 0, is undefined, Hence, we'll not get a real value for this x value.

Hence, (0,1) doesn't lie on the graph.

For x = 27

[tex]y=\log_3(27)\\\\y=\log_33^3\\\\y=3\log_33\\\\y=3[/tex]

Hence, (27,3) lie on the graph.

For x = 1

[tex]y=\log_3(1)\\\\y=0[/tex]

Hence, (1,0) lie on the graph.

Therefore, (0,1) doesn't lie on the graph.
